Where could you park you sled?

The closest parking lot is Luxemburglaan P4, you can walk straight from the parking lot to Spel en Meer.
However, Zoetermeer has great public transport. If you are willing to travel a short distance by tram, there is a lot of free parking. 
The easiest location would be Parkeerplaats station Lansingerland-Zoetermeer, lansingpad, 2718 RH Zoetermeer, there is a direct tramline from there.

If you are already traveling with Public Transit from the direction of Utrecht, then Lansingerland station is the best to transfer to the tram. From Den Haag Centraal there is a direct Tram line. 

Technical Boots, or Public Transport?

While we do not have foresight into the weather for the 7th of March, we predict that there might not be enough snow and ice to recommend using the Technical Boots. However Spel en Meer is easily reachable by several different modes of public transport.

From both directions trams end up within a 5 minute walk of Spel en Meer.
